[flang-commits] [flang] 4605ba0 - [flang] Link libflangPasses against correct libraries
via flang-commits
flang-commits at lists.llvm.org
Wed Oct 9 12:09:20 PDT 2024
Author: Tarun Prabhu
Date: 2024-10-09T13:09:17-06:00
New Revision: 4605ba0437728ecf8233ba6dbb52ffba30a22743
URL: https://github.com/llvm/llvm-project/commit/4605ba0437728ecf8233ba6dbb52ffba30a22743
DIFF: https://github.com/llvm/llvm-project/commit/4605ba0437728ecf8233ba6dbb52ffba30a22743.diff
LOG: [flang] Link libflangPasses against correct libraries
libflangPasses.so was not linked against the correct libraries which
caused a build failure with -DBUILD_SHARED_LIBS=On. Fixes #110425
Added:
Modified:
flang/lib/Optimizer/Passes/CMakeLists.txt
Removed:
################################################################################
diff --git a/flang/lib/Optimizer/Passes/CMakeLists.txt b/flang/lib/Optimizer/Passes/CMakeLists.txt
index 3df988940e005f..40abbdfbdd6511 100644
--- a/flang/lib/Optimizer/Passes/CMakeLists.txt
+++ b/flang/lib/Optimizer/Passes/CMakeLists.txt
@@ -1,3 +1,6 @@
+get_property(dialect_libs GLOBAL PROPERTY MLIR_DIALECT_LIBS)
+get_property(extension_libs GLOBAL PROPERTY MLIR_EXTENSION_LIBS)
+
add_flang_library(flangPasses
CommandLineOpts.cpp
Pipelines.cpp
@@ -9,6 +12,8 @@ add_flang_library(flangPasses
FIRCodeGen
FIRTransforms
FlangOpenMPTransforms
+ ${dialect_libs}
+ ${extension_libs}
FortranCommon
HLFIRTransforms
MLIRPass
More information about the flang-commits
mailing list